News Summary
The Nemetschek Group has opened a new office in Bangalore, India, to strengthen its presence in the rapidly growing construction market. The company plans to hire 250 professionals over the next two years, focusing on software development and R&D roles. The Bangalore office aims to enhance collaboration with existing locations in Hyderabad and Mumbai, contributing to innovations in digital solutions like Building Information Modeling. This expansion highlights India’s importance in Nemetschek’s global strategy, as the construction market is projected to reach USD 1.4 trillion by 2030.
Nemetschek Group Sets New Base in Bangalore, Hiring 250 Professionals
The Nemetschek Group, a recognized leader in software solutions for the Architecture, Engineering, Construction, and Operations (AEC/O) sectors, has officially inaugurated a new office in Bangalore, India. This expansion is intended to bolster the company’s operational presence in India, which is becoming an increasingly vital market for digital transformation within the construction industry.
As part of its strategic growth plan, Nemetschek aims to hire 250 professionals over the next two years. The company is looking for talent in various roles that encompass software development, research and development (R&D), and support functions. This substantial hiring initiative highlights Nemetschek’s commitment to enhancing its workforce and capacity to meet the evolving needs of the industry.

Complementing Existing Operations
This new R&D office in Bangalore will complement Nemetschek’s existing locations in Hyderabad and Mumbai. By establishing a presence in Bangalore, the company aims to create a more robust network of talent which is essential for maintaining the innovation necessary for advanced projects in the industry.
Focus on Digital Innovation
The expansion is expected to enhance Nemetschek’s capabilities to innovate particularly in areas such as Building Information Modeling (BIM), digital twins, cloud-based collaboration, and sustainable building design. As the construction market in India is projected to reach a staggering USD 1.4 trillion by 2030, this move positions the company to take advantage of the growing demand for sophisticated AEC/O software solutions.
